Looking for ideas for celebrating Halloween at a safe distance during COVID-19? Here are eight:

  1. Create a candy slide.
  2. Ghost your friends by leaving candy at their doors.
  3. Throw a costume party on Zoom.
  4. Turn your house or apartment into a mini-neighborhood.
  5. Host a distanced outdoor movie screening.
  6. Choose mask-friendly costumes.
  7. Set up a neighborhood scavenger hunt.
  8. Go park-er-treating.
